Unveiling the Weight Loss Promise of Semaglutide Research Chemicals

The pharmaceutical landscape is constantly evolving, with researchers continually seeking innovative solutions for obesity and related health conditions. A novel peptide drug known as Semaglutide has emerged as a potent player in this field, generating considerable interest due to its impressive weight loss potential.

  • Scientific studies have demonstrated that Semaglutide can effectively reduce body weight and improve metabolic parameters in individuals with obesity.
  • , Additionally, research suggests that Semaglutide may offer additional benefits beyond weight loss, such as improved blood sugar control and reduced cardiovascular risk factors.
The mechanism of action behind these chemical's effectiveness involves mimicking the effects of a naturally occurring hormone called GLP-1. This hormone plays a crucial role in regulating appetite and glucose metabolism. By activating GLP-1 receptors, Semaglutide triggers feelings of fullness, slows gastric emptying, and boosts insulin sensitivity.
